The First Cohort of the “Dangerous Goods Transport Specialist” Training Course Begins Studies at Railway Transport College

Today, September 14, the first cohort began their studies in the “Dangerous Goods Transport Specialist” training course at Railway Transport College. The course is accredited by the Rail Transport Agency of Georgia.
To mark the start of the training, an introductory meeting was held with the participants. Manana Moistsrapishvili, Director of Railway Transport College, met with the first cohort, congratulated them on their enrollment and the start of their studies, and wished them success throughout the training process.
Upon successful completion of the course, participants will receive a certificate of completion issued by Railway Transport College, which will qualify them to take the Dangerous Goods Transport Specialist certification examination administered by the Rail Transport Agency of Georgia.
The training course will run from September 14 through October 22, 2026.
